This print showcases the exquisite Namban Byobu screen called "Portuguese" a remarkable representation of the arrival of Portuguese Jesuit missionaries in 16th century Japan. Created by the renowned Kano School during the 17th century, this masterpiece is currently housed in Paris at the Guimet Museum, National Museum of Asian Arts. The screen depicts a pivotal moment in history when these foreign missionaries first set foot on Japanese soil, bringing with them their unique culture and religious beliefs. The intricate details and vibrant colors beautifully capture this significant encounter between two worlds. Displayed at the Musee des Arts Decoratifs in Paris, France, this artwork exemplifies both decorative art and historical significance. It serves as a testament to the strong influence that Portuguese culture had on Japanese society during that era.
